EU’s Special Envoy for Afghanistan meets Pakistan’s Foreign Secretary

ISLAMABAD, Pakistan: The European Union’s Special Envoy for Afghanistan Ambassador Roland Kobia called on the Foreign Secretary Tehmina Janjua in Islamabad on Thursday, the Dispatch News Desk (DND) news agency reported.

During the meeting, the two sides exchanged views on the ongoing efforts for peace in Afghanistan.

The foreign secretary reiterated Pakistan’s continued commitment to peace in the region and a peaceful neighborhood. She underlined that peace and stability in Afghanistan was crucial for Pakistan.

Tehmina Janjua emphasized that Pakistan had facilitated talks between the US and Taliban in good faith and as part of shared responsibility. She expressed the hope that these talks would lead to intra-Afghan dialogue. She appreciated the positive role of EU in Afghanistan and underscored the importance of working with the EU for peace and development in Afghanistan.

The EU’s Special Envoy emphasized the significance of peace and stability in Afghanistan for EU as much as for neighboring countries and in this regard appreciated Pakistan’s important contribution towards peace efforts. He added that an opportunity was available today that must not be missed at any cost.

Ambassador Roland Kobia is on a two-day visit to Islamabad from March 14-15, 2019.
